Three killed in bus-van collision near Wallajabad

Staff Reporter

Motorcyclist dies after hitting bus on national highway

KANCHEEPURAM: Three persons were killed and three hurt in a road accident involving a light commercial vehicle and a bus near Wallajabad on Monday night.

According to police, the accident occurred around 9-45 p.m. when a State Transport Corporation bus coming from Chengalpattu to Kancheepuram and a van, laden with milk sachets, collided at Pulliyambakkam. The LMV driver, Sekar (25) of Kancheepuram and its occupants, Jayavel (24) of Rajampet and Ezhumalai (22) of Injambakkam, died on the spot; the bus driver, Palani (41) and two passengers — Saravanan (32) and Karthikeyan (29) sustained injuries.

The Wallajabad police have registered a case and are investigating.

In another accident, a motorcyclist died after his vehicle collided with a bus on Chennai-Bangalore Highway at 8-30 p.m. on Monday.

Police said the victim J. Jokin (33) of Molachur was proceeding towards Sriperumpudur from Sunguvarchatram when his vehicle collided with a bus coming in the opposite direction on the national highway.

The Sriperumpudur police have registered a case and are investigating.

Fatal fall

A pillion-rider, who snoozed off while travelling, fell and died on Monday. The victim, Sudhakar (24) of R.A. Puram, Chennai, was returning with his relative, Karthik (22) of R.K. Nagar, Chennai, on a motorcycle to Chennai from Marakanam after attending a marriage.

He died on the spot after he fell down from the speeding vehicle near Illayanankuppam on East Coast Road around 2 p.m. on Monday.

The Sadras police have registered a case and are investigating.

Cyclist knocked down

Saravanan (18), a carpenter was knocked down by a lorry at Selaiyur on Monday, when he was riding a bicycle on Velachery Main Road.

The sand-laden lorry hit him from behind.

The lorry driver fled the scene. The police are investigating
